Hello Raul,
I think it's correct:
On the 30th of september 1940, as Italian submarine "GONDAR" approached Alexandria carrying human torpedoes for an attack on the base, she was found by a RAF Sunderland of No 230 Squadron and sunk by Australian destroyer "Stuart".

Re: Any info on Infantry Truppenschule?

Hello All Wehrmacht officers in World War II had passed through a Kriegsschule during their training. The Wehrmacht had five Kriegsschulen: at Potsdam, Dresden, München, Hannover in a building (1842/43) formerly called 'Kadettenanstalt' and later (since 1867) 'Preußische Kriegsschule' and Wiener-Neu...
